Browning clocked a personal best of 10.01 and is now set to compete in the semi-finals just after 8pm on Sunday , after setting the sixth-fastest time of the heats.

The 23-year-old is the second-fastest Australian of all time, behind Patrick Johnson , and on Saturday night he ran the fastest time ever of any Australian at an Olympic Games. "I was saying to the other guys, when you're in lane one you don't get a personalised introduction and I was definitely trying too hard … I don't think I helped my Stawell handicap for next year," Browning laughed.

"I had a look at the start list when the heat came out and I thought, 'Geez, I've probably got one of the stiffest heats'. But you'd rather do it the hard way … because it's much more satisfying that way. And you've got to front up to everybody at some point anyway."Browning has been hyped up in the media as a genuine chance to make the final, but the New South Welshman has greater ambitions than that.
